noun
ADJECTIVE
first
middle
final, last

the last third of the novel

remaining
bottom, lower
top, upper

Most of the students' scores were in the upper third of the range.

VERB + THIRD
divide sth into

He divided the money into thirds.

PREPOSITION
third of

Over a third of sales were made over the Internet.

PHRASES
about a third, almost a third, at least a third, over a third

Over a third of people questioned said they would consider cosmetic surgery.

between a third and a half, a third to (a) half

The discount is a third to a half of the full price.
